    Beetroot, Carrot, and Cabbage Salad – A Vibrant and Nutritious Delight

    Beetroot, Carrot, and Cabbage Salad – A Vibrant and Nutritious Delight

    This refreshing and colorful salad is packed with crunchy vegetables, hearty red beans, and a zesty lemon dressing. Perfect as a light meal, side dish, or a healthy addition to any table, this salad is bursting with flavor, nutrients, and natural sweetness.

    Ingredients

    • ¼ head of cabbage, shredded
    • 1 beetroot, grated
    • 1 large carrot, grated
    • 240g (1 ½ cups) red beans, cooked and drained
    • 1 onion, finely chopped
    • A handful of fresh parsley, chopped
    • Juice of ½ lemon
    • 50ml (3.4 tbsp) olive oil
    • Salt, to taste
    • Black pepper, to taste
    • A pinch of sugar

    Instructions

    Step 1: Preparing the Vegetables

    1. Shred and Grate: Finely shred the cabbage and place it in a large mixing bowl. Grate the beetroot and carrot, then add them to the bowl.
    2. Add the Beans: Rinse and drain the red beans, then mix them into the vegetables.
    3. Chop the Onion and Parsley: Finely chop the onion and fresh parsley, then add them to the mixture.

    Step 2: Making the Dressing

    1. Mix the Ingredients: In a small bowl, whisk together lemon juice, olive oil, salt, black pepper, and a pinch of sugar until well combined.

    Step 3: Assembling the Salad

    1. Combine Everything: Pour the dressing over the salad and toss until all ingredients are evenly coated.
    2. Let It Rest (Optional): For enhanced flavor, let the salad chill in the refrigerator for 15-30 minutes before serving.

    Serving Suggestions

    • As a Light Meal: Serve on its own with a slice of whole-grain bread.
    • As a Side Dish: Pairs well with grilled dishes, roasted meats, or plant-based mains.
    • For Meal Prep: This salad stays fresh for a day in the fridge, making it perfect for a healthy grab-and-go option.

    This vibrant beetroot, carrot, and cabbage salad is not only delicious but also packed with antioxidants, fiber, and healthy fats. Try it today and enjoy a fresh, nutrient-dense dish!

    Air Fryer Tea Loaf with Sultanas and Cherries

    Air Fryer Tea Loaf with Sultanas and Cherries

    Ingredients:

    • 1 mug of tea (no milk)
    • 1 mug of self-raising flour (SR flour)
    • 1 mug of sultanas (raisins can also be used)
    • 1 egg
    • Optional: glacier cherries (for added flavor and color)

    Instructions:

    1. Prepare the Sultanas:
      • Pour the tea into a bowl and soak the sultanas (and optional glacier cherries, if you’re using them) in the tea for at least 15-20 minutes. This will soften them and infuse them with the tea flavor.
    2. Mix the Ingredients:
      • After soaking, crack the egg into the bowl and stir it in.
      • Gradually add the self-raising flour to the mixture and mix everything together until you have a smooth, slightly thick batter.
    3. Prepare the Air Fryer:
      • Preheat your air fryer to 180°C (350°F).
      • Lightly grease a cake pan that fits into your air fryer basket, or line it with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
    4. Bake in the Air Fryer:
      •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an, spreading it out evenly.
      • Place the pan into the air fryer basket and bake for 20 minutes at 180°C.
      • After 20 minutes, check the loaf with a toothpick or skewer. If it comes out clean, the loaf is ready. If not, bake for another 5 minutes and check again.
    5. Cool and Serve:
      • Once baked, carefully remove the cake pan from the air fryer and let the tea loaf cool slightly before removing it from the pan.
      • Allow the loaf to cool completely on a wire rack before slicing.

    Tips:

    • Adding Fruit: You can add more dried fruits like currants, raisins, or any dried berries for extra flavor and texture.
    • Air Fryer Models: Cooking times may vary depending on your air fryer’s make and model, so keep an eye on the loaf to avoid overbaking.

    Why This Recipe Works:

    • The combination of tea and sultanas (raisins) gives this loaf a wonderfully moist texture while infusing it with deep flavors.
    • The egg helps bind everything together, while the self-raising flour makes the loaf rise perfectly in the air fryer.
    • Adding optional glacier cherries introduces a burst of sweetness and a pop of color.

    Enjoy!

    Once your loaf is cooled and sliced, enjoy it as a delightful tea-time treat or a snack throughout the day. Perfect with a warm cup of tea! ☕

    Cabbage Patties with Creamy Dill Sauce: A Hearty Vegetarian Delight

    When it comes to creating comfort food that’s wholesome, budget-friendly, and delicious, these Cabbage Patties with Creamy Dill Sauce tick all the boxes. This vegetarian recipe combines simple ingredients to produce patties that are crispy on the outside, tender on the inside, and packed with flavor. Paired with a creamy dill sauce, these patties elevate humble cabbage into a dish that’s perfect as a main course, side dish, or even a snack.

    Cabbage has long been a staple in kitchens worldwide due to its versatility, affordability, and nutritional value. In this recipe, it shines as the star ingredient, supported by carrots, onions, and a hint of garlic for depth and aroma. The patties are pan-fried to golden perfection, while the dill-infused sauce adds a fresh and tangy element that makes every bite irresistible.

    Let’s explore this recipe in detail, from the preparation of the patties to the final drizzle of sauce, and discover why it’s a dish you’ll want to add to your regular meal rotation.

    Full Recipe:

    Ingredients

    Servings: 4–6
    Prep Time: 20 minutes
    Cooking Time: 25 minutes
    Total Time: 45 minutes

    For the Patties:

      • 500 grams cabbage, finely chopped
      • 1 onion, finely chopped
      • 1 carrot, grated
      • 2 cloves garlic, minced
      • 2 eggs
      • 4 tablespoons flour
      • Salt to taste
      • Black pepper to taste
    • Breadcrumbs for coating
    • Olive oil for frying

    For the Sauce:

      • 3 tablespoons sour cream
    • 1 tablespoon ketchup
    • Sprig of dill, finely chopped

    Garnish:

      • Sprig of parsley, chopped

    Instructions

    1. Prepare the Vegetables

      • Start by finely chopping the cabbage. If you have a food processor, you can use it for quicker preparation. Place the cabbage in a large bowl.
      • Finely chop the onion and grate the carrot. Add these to the bowl with the cabbage.
      • Mince the garlic cloves and add them to the vegetable mixture.

    2. Mix the Patty Base

    • Crack the eggs into the bowl and mix thoroughly to combine the vegetables with the eggs.
    • Add the flour, a pinch of salt, and freshly ground black pepper. Stir well until the mixture starts to come together and holds its shape.

    3. Form the Patties

      • Take a small handful of the mixture and shape it into a patty. Repeat with the remaining mixture, forming evenly sized patties.
    • Coat each patty lightly with breadcrumbs for extra crunch.

    4. Fry the Patties

      • Heat a generous amount of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
      • Fry the patties in batches, cooking for about 3–4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and crisp.
    • Remove the patties from the skillet and place them on a paper towel-lined plate to drain any excess oil.

    5. Prepare the Creamy Dill Sauce

      • In a small bowl, combine the sour cream and ketchup. Stir until smooth.
      • Add the finely chopped dill and mix well. Adjust the seasoning with a pinch of salt if needed.

    6. Serve the Patties

    • Arrange the cabbage patties on a serving plate. Drizzle the creamy dill sauce over the top or serve it on the side for dipping.
    • Garnish with freshly chopped parsley for a pop of color and added freshness.

    Why This Recipe Is Timeless

    The Cabbage Patties with Creamy Dill Sauce recipe captures the essence of timeless cooking. Here’s why this dish has universal appeal:

      1. Affordable and Accessible: Using readily available ingredients like cabbage, carrots, and eggs, this recipe is budget-friendly and perfect for anyone looking to create a delicious meal without breaking the bank.
      2. Nutritional Benefits: Cabbage is rich in vitamins C and K, while carrots and dill provide additional antioxidants and nutrients, making this dish both tasty and wholesome.
      3. Versatility: These patties can be served as a main course with a side salad, as a side dish for soups or stews, or even as a sandwich filling for a quick meal.
    1. Vegetarian-Friendly: This recipe caters to vegetarians and can easily be adapted for vegans by replacing the eggs with a plant-based binder.
    2. Homemade Touch: The creamy dill sauce adds a personal, homemade touch that elevates the dish from everyday to extraordinary.

    Crispy Spinach and Onion Pastry

    Crispy Spinach and Onion Pastry

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ients
    For the Dough:

      • 1 teaspoon salt (6 g)
      • 1.5 glasses water (300 ml)

     

      • 4 cups all-purpose flour (455 g) (adjust as needed)
      • 1 tablespoon oil (for greasing)
      • 100 g melted butter

     

    • 1/2 glass oil (100 ml)

    For the Filling:

      • 350 g chopped spinach

     

      • 1 onion, chopped
      • 1 teaspoon salt
      • 1 teaspoon black pepper

     

    • 1 teaspoon red pepper

    Directions

    Prepare the Dough:

      • In a large mixing bowl, combine salt and water. Gradually add flour in a controlled manner, mixing until a medium-soft dough forms that does not stick to your hands.

     

    • Knead the dough for 8–10 minutes until smooth and elastic.
    • Grease the dough with 1 tablespoon of oil, cover it, and let it rest for 10 minutes.

    Portion and Rest the Dough:

     

    • Divide the dough into 12 equal parts. Roll each piece into a ball.
    • Cover the dough balls and let them rest for another 10 minutes.

    Prepare the Filling:

     

    • In a bowl, combine chopped spinach, onion, salt, black pepper, and red pepper. Mix gently, ensuring the spinach does not release too much water.

    Roll and Assemble the Pastries:

      • Roll out each dough ball to the size of a dessert plate.

     

      • Grease a tray with oil and arrange the rolled dough on it, brushing each layer with the melted butter and oil mixture. Cover and let it rest for 20–25 minutes.
      • Roll out each piece of dough as thin as possible, pulling gently as shown in the video.
      • Place the spinach filling in the center of each dough sheet, fold, and wrap as demonstrated.

    Bake:

      • Preheat the oven to 185°C (365°F).
      • Brush the pastries with oil and arrange them on a greased tray.

     

    • Bake in the preheated oven for 40–45 minutes, or until golden and crispy.

    Serve:

      • Let the pastries cool slightly before serving. Enjoy warm with a side of yogurt or a fresh salad.

    5 Serving Suggestions

      • Pair with a dollop of plain yogurt or tzatziki.
      • Serve alongside a fresh cucumber and tomato salad.

     

      • Enjoy with a bowl of lentil soup for a hearty meal.
      • Garnish with fresh parsley or dill for extra flavor.
      • Serve with a hot cup of tea for a comforting snack.

    Cooking Tips

      • Use high-quality flour to ensure the dough is easy to work with.
      • Avoid overfilling the pastries to prevent them from tearing.

     

    • Let the dough rest properly for easier rolling and stretching.
    • Brush each layer generously with the butter and oil mixture for flakiness.
    • Store leftovers in the fridge and reheat in the oven to restore crispiness.

    Pineapple Dream Dessert! The best I’ve ever eaten! Recipe in 5 minutes! No baking!

    Ingredients:

    200g cookies

    80g butter

    350g pineapple

    200g cream cheese

    80g powdered sugar

    300ml 33% cream

    Directions:

    Crush the cookies into fine crumbs using a food processor or by placing them in a plastic bag and crushing them with a rolling pin.

    Melt the butter and thoroughly mix it with the cookie crumbs.

    Firmly press the cookie mixture into the bottom of a 9×9 inch (23×23 cm) baking dish to form the crust.

    In a separate bowl, beat the c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th.

    Whip the cream until stiff peaks form.

    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ture.

    Evenly spread the cream mixture over the cookie crust.

    Drain the pineapple and distribute it evenly over the cream layer.

    Refrigerate the dessert for at least 4 hours, or until it is firmly set.

    Cut into squares and serve chilled.

    Moist Banana Bread Recipe

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ients:

      • All-purpose flour (maida): 1½ cups (200 g)
      • Bananas: 2 or 3, mashed
      • Eggs: 2
      • Melted butter: ⅓ cup (75 g)
      • Brown sugar: ¼ cup (50 g)
      • Sugar: ½ cup (100 g)
      • Milk: ½ cup (120 ml)
      • Baking powder: 1 tsp (4 g)
      • Baking soda: 1 tsp (5 g)
      • Cinnamon powder: ¼ tsp
      • Vanilla essence: 1 tsp (5 ml)
    • Salt: ¼ tsp

    Directions:

      1. Preheat the Oven:
        • Preheat your oven to 175°C (350°F). Grease and line a 24 x 10.5 x 7 cm (9 x 4 x 3 inch) loaf pan with parchment paper.
      1. Mash Bananas:
        • In a large bowl, mash the bananas until smooth.
      2. Mix Wet Ingredients:
          • Add the melted butter, brown sugar, granulated sugar, eggs, milk, and vanilla essence to the mashed bananas. Mix until well combined.

         

      3. Combine Dry Ingredients:
        • In another b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on powder, and salt.
      1. Combine Mixtures:
        •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
      2. Pour into Pan:
          •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top.

         

      3. Bake:
        • Bake in the preheated oven for 50-60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
    1. Cool:
      • Allow the banana bread to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.

    Serving Suggestions:

      • Serve warm with butter or nut butter.
    • Enjoy with a cup of coffee or tea for a perfect snack.

    Cooking Tips:

      • Use overripe bananas for the best flavor and sweetness.
      • You can add walnuts or chocolate chips for extra texture and taste.

    Nutritional Benefits:

      • Rich in potassium from bananas.
      • Contains healthy fats from butter.
      • A good source of carbohydrates for energy.

    Dietary Information:

    • Vegetarian
    • Can be made dairy-free by substituting butter and milk with plant-based alternatives.

    Nutritional Facts (per slice, based on 10 servings):

      • Calories: Approximately 180
      • Carbohydrates: 27 g
      • Protein: 3 g
      • Fat: 7 g
      • Saturated Fat: 4 g
      • Sodium: 200 mg
      • Sugar: 10 g
    • Fiber: 1 g

    Storage:

    •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ate for up to a week. It can also be frozen for up to 3 months.

    Garlic and Mozzarella Cheese-Stuffed Bread Rolls with Poppy Seeds

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ients:

    For the Dough:

      • 70 ml of warm water
      • 70 ml of warm milk
      • 1 teaspoon dry yeast
      • 1 teaspoon of sugar
      • 1 egg
      • 2 tablespoons melted butter
      • 320 grams of flour
    • Half a teaspoon of salt

    For the Garlic-Parsley Butter:

      • 60 grams of butter
      • 3 cloves of garlic (minced)
      •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ley (chopped)
      • A pinch of salt
    • 1 teaspoon honey

    For the Filling and Topping:

      • Mozzarella cheese (about 150 grams, cut into small cubes)
      • 1 egg yolk (for egg wash)
      • 1 teaspoon of milk (for egg wash)
      • Poppy seeds (for sprinkling)

    Instructions:

    Step 1: Prepare the Dough

      1. Activate the yeast: In a small bowl, combine the warm water, warm milk, sugar, and dry yeast. Stir gently and let it sit for 5-10 minutes until the mixture becomes foamy. This is a sign that the yeast is active.
      2. Mix the wet 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, beat the egg and add the melted butter. Mix well.
      3. Combine dry ingredients: In another bowl, combine the flour and salt.
      1. Form the dough: Gradually add the activated yeast mixture to the egg and butter mixture. Slowly incorporate the flour and salt, mixing until a dough forms.
      2. Knead the dough: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ead for 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ic. If the dough feels too sticky, add a little more flour, but avoid making it too dry.
      3. Let the dough rise: Place the dough in a lightly greased bowl, cover it with a kitchen towel or plastic wrap,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our, or until it has doubled in size.

    Step 2: Prepare the Garlic-Parsley Butter

    1. Melt the butter: In a small saucepan, melt the 60 grams of butter over low he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
    2. Add parsley and honey: Remove the saucepan from the heat and stir in the chopped parsley, salt, and honey. Set aside to cool slightly.

    Step 3: Shape the Rolls

      1. Punch down the dough: Once the dough has risen, punch it down to release the air. Turn it out onto a floured surface and divide it into 8-10 equal portions, depending on how large you want your rolls.
    1. Stuff the rolls: Flatten each portion into a small disc and place a cube of mozzarella cheese in the center. Fold the dough over the cheese and pinch the edges to seal, forming a ball. Repeat with the remaining portions.
    2. Arrange the rolls: Place the rolls on a parchment-lined baking sheet, ensuring they are spaced slightly apart. Cover them with a clean kitchen towel and let them rise for another 30 minutes.

    Step 4: Bake the Rolls

      1. Preheat the oven: While the rolls are rising, pre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F).
      1. Brush with egg wash: In a small bowl, whisk together the egg yolk and milk to create an egg wash. Brush the top of each roll with the egg wash to give them a beautiful golden color when baked.
      2. Sprinkle with poppy seeds: After brushing with egg wash, sprinkle each roll with poppy seeds for added texture and flavor.
      3. Bake the rolls: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the rolls are golden brown and sound hollow when tapped.

    Baked Zucchini with Fresh Herb Sauce

    Baked Zucchini with Fresh Herb Sauce

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ients

    For the Baked Zucchini:

      • Zucchini: 2 medium, grated (about 500g)
      • Salt: To taste (for zucchini and seasoning)

     

      • Eggs: 2 large, beaten
      • Cherry Tomatoes: 1 cup, halved
      • Fresh Parsley: 1/4 cup, chopped

     

      • Garlic: 2 cloves, minced
      • Flour: 60g (1/2 cup)
      • Black Pepper: To taste

     

    • Mozzarella Cheese: 150g (1 1/2 cups), shredded

    For the Sauce:

      • Sour Cream: 60g (1/4 cup)

     

      • Mayonnaise: 60g (1/4 cup)
      • Fresh Cucumber: 1 small, finely chopped
      • Fresh Herbs (Dill or Parsley): 2 tablespoons, chopped

     

    • Garlic: 1 clove, minced
    • Salt: To taste

    Directions

     

      • Prepare the Zucchini:
        • Grate the zucchini and place it in a colander. Sprinkle with salt and let sit for 10 minutes. Squeeze out excess liquid using a clean kitchen towel or your hands.
      • Combine Ingredients:
          • In a large bowl, mix the grated zucchini, beaten eggs, halved cherry tomatoes, parsley, and garlic. Add flour and black pepper, stirring until well combined.

         

      • Bake the Zucchini:
          •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F).
          • Grease a baking dish and spread the zucchini mixture evenly. Top with shredded mozzarella.

         

        •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the top is golden and the cheese is bubbly.
      • Prepare the Sauce:
          • In a small bowl, combine sour cream and mayonnaise. Mix in the chopped cucumber, herbs, garlic, and a pinch of salt. Stir well.

         

      • Serve:
        • Let the baked zucchini cool slightly before cutting into portions. Serve warm with the herb sauce for dipping or drizzling.

    Serving Suggestions

      • Serve with a side salad for a complete meal.
      • Pair with crusty bread for added texture.

     

    • Enjoy as a side dish with grilled chicken or fish.

    Cooking Tips

      • Drain zucchini thoroughly to prevent a watery bake.

     

    • Use parchment paper for easy cleanup and to prevent sticking.
    • Customize toppings: Add grated Parmesan for extra flavor or sprinkle red chili flakes for a kick.

    Irresistible Chicken Patties with Mozzarella: A Family Favorite Recipe

    Irresistible Chicken Patties with Mozzarella: A Family Favorite Recipe

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ients

      • 30 grams (1/4 cup) green onions, finely chopped
      • 500 grams (1 lb) chicken breast, finely diced or ground
      • 2 tablespoons sour cream
      • 2 large eggs
      •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
      • 80 grams (3/4 cup) mozzarella cheese, shredded
      •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
      • Salt and pepper to taste
      • 1/2 teaspoon dry garlic powder
      • 1/2 teaspoon paprika
      • Oil for frying

    Instructions

      1. Prepare the Ingredients:
        • Finely chop 30 grams of green onions and 2 tablespoons of fresh parsley. Set aside.
        • Dice or grind 500 grams of chicken breast into small pieces. Place it in a large mixing bowl.
      1. Combine Ingredients:
        • To the bowl with the chicken, add 2 tablespoons of sour cream and 2 large eggs. Mix well to combine.
        • Add the chopped green onions, parsley, and 80 grams of shredded mozzarella cheese. Stir everything together.
      1. Add Dry Ingredients and Seasonings:
        • Sprinkle in 2 tablespoons of flour, salt, and pepper to taste. Add 1/2 teaspoon each of dry garlic powder and paprika.
        • Mix all ingredients thoroughly until they are well incorporated. The mixture should be slightly sticky but hold together.
    1. Form the Patties:
      • Using your hands or a spoon, scoop out portions of the mixture and shape them into patties, about 2-3 inches in diameter.
    2. Fry the Patties:
        •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Once hot, add the patties to the pan.

       

      • Fry the patties for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they are golden brown and cooked through. Make sure not to overcrowd the pan; cook in batches if necessary.
    3. Serve and Enjoy:
        • Remove the patties from the pan and drain on paper towels to remove excess oil. Serve warm, garnished with extra parsley or green onions if desired. Enjoy them as a main dish with a side salad, rice, or vegetables!

       

    Cooking Tips

      • Ensure Even Cooking: Make sure your chicken pieces are finely diced or well-ground for even cooking. This will help the patties cook through without burning the outside.
      • Control the Heat: Fry over medium heat to ensure the patties are crispy on the outside and fully cooked on the inside. High heat may cause them to brown too quickly.
    • Customize Your Flavors: Feel free to add other herbs like dill or basil, or substitute mozzarella with cheddar or another favorite cheese.

    Title: Sugar-Free Chocolate Coconut Flour Brownies

    Title: Sugar-Free Chocolate Coconut Flour Brownies

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ients:

      • 2 eggs
      • 1/4 cup (35 g) stevia powder
      • 1 tsp vanilla extract
      • 4.2 oz (120 g) sugar-free chocolate (approximately 3/4 cup chopped)
      • 2.8 oz (80 g) butter (approximately 1/3 cup)
      • 1/3 cup (35 g) coconut flour
    • 1/2 tsp baking powder

    Directions:

      • Preheat your oven to 180°C (360°F) and line a small baking dish with parchment paper.
      • Melt the sugar-free chocolate and butter together in a heatproof bowl over simmering water (double boiler) or microwave in short bursts, stirring until smooth.
      • In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s, stevia powder, and vanilla extract until well combined.
      • Slowly add the melted chocolate mixture into the egg mixture, stirring continuously.
      • In another bowl, mix coconut flour and baking powder.
      • Fold the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ients until the batter is well combined and smooth.
      • Pour the batter into the prepared baking dish and smooth the top.
    • Bake for about 15 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
    • Allow the brownies to cool before cutting them into squares. Enjoy!

    Serving Suggestions:

      • Top with whipped cream and a sprinkle of sugar-free chocolate shavings.
      • Serve with a scoop of low-carb vanilla ice cream.
      • Pair with fresh berries like raspberries or strawberries.
    • Drizzle with sugar-free caramel or chocolate sauce.
    • Enjoy with a cup of hot coffee or tea for an afternoon treat.

    Cabbage Steaks with Hearty Vegetable Toppings

    Cabbage Steaks with Hearty Vegetable Toppings

    Table of Contents

    Ingredients

     

    • Cabbage Steaks:
        • 1-2 small cabbages, sliced into thick steaks
        •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
        • Salt, to taste

       

      • 1 teaspoon Provencal herbs
    • Toppings:
        •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il

       

        • 1 leek, finely chopped
        • 1 clove garlic, minced
        • 1 carrot, grated

       

        • 450 grams (1 lb) mushrooms, sliced
        • 1 cup pureed tomatoes
        • Salt and black pepper, to taste

       

      • 1 teaspoon sweet paprika

    Directions

     

      • Prepare the Cabbage Steaks:
          • Preheat your oven to 200°C (390°F).
          • Slice the cabbages into thick steaks, about 1.5-2 cm (0.6-0.8 inches) thick.
          • Place the steaks on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

         

        • Brush both sides of the cabbage steaks with vegetable oil and season with salt and Provencal herbs.
        • Roast in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until tender and slightly caramelized.

     

      • Prepare the Vegetable Toppings:
          •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
          • Add the chopped leek and minced garlic. Sauté for 3-4 minutes until fragrant and softened.
          • Add the grated carrot and sliced mushrooms to the skillet. Cook for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the mushrooms release their moisture and begin to brown.

         

        • Stir in the pureed tomatoes, salt, black pepper, and sweet paprika. Simmer for 10 minutes until the mixture thickens slightly and flavors meld.
      • Assemble and Serve:
          • Remove the roasted cabbage steaks from the oven and transfer them to serving plates.

         

        • Spoon the vegetable topping generously over each cabbage steak.
        • Serve h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ired.

    Serving Suggestions

      • Pair with a side of quinoa, rice, or crusty bread for a complete meal.
      • Serve with a dollop of sour cream or Greek yogurt for added creaminess.
